Read more– opens a dialog boxEach review score is between 1–10. To get the overall score that you see, we add up all the review scores we’ve received and divide that total by the number of review scores we’ve received. We're currently testing a weighted review system in Malta and Iceland (excluding hotel and vacation rental chains). For properties in these countries, the more recent the review, the bigger the impact on the total review score calculation. In addition, guests can give separate "subscores" in crucial areas, such as location, cleanliness, staff, comfort, facilities, value for money, and free Wifi. Note that guests submit their subscores and their overall scores independently, so there’s no direct link between them.

To make sure reviews are relevant, we may only accept reviews that are submitted within 3 months of checking out. We may stop showing reviews once they’re 36 months old, or if the accommodation has a change of ownership.
An accommodation can reply to a review.
When you see multiple reviews, the most recent ones will be at the top, subject to a few other factors (e.g. language, whether it’s just a rating or contains comments as well, etc.). You can sort and/or filter them by time of year, review score, and more.
